Video compression

1) P. Ishwar, V. M. Prabhakaran, and K. Ramchandran. Towards a Theory for Video Coding using Distributed Compression Principles. International Conference on Image Processing (ICIP), Barcelona, Spain, September 2003.

2) R. Puri and K. Ramchandran. PRISM: A New Robust Video Coding Architecture Based on Distributed Compression Principles. Proc. Of 40thAllerton Conference on Communication, Control, and Computing, Allerton, IL, Oct. 2002.

3) R. Puri and K. Ramchandran. PRISM: An Uplink-Friendly Multimedia Coding Paradigm. Proc. of International Conference on Acoustics, Speech, and Signal Processing (ICASSP), Hong Kong, April 2003.

4) X. Yang, and K. Ramchandran. A low-complexity region-based video coder using backward morphological motion field segmentation. IEEE Transactions of Image Processing, vol.8, no.3, March 1999, pp.332-45.

5) X. Yang and K. Ramchandran. Scalable wavelet video coding using aliasing-reduced hierarchical motion compensation. IEEE Transactions on Image Processing, vol.9, no.5, May 2000, pp.778-91.

6) A. Ortega, K. Ramchandran, and M. Vetterli. Optimal trellis-based buffered compression and fast approximations. IEEE Transactions of Image Processing, vol.3, no.1, Jan. 1994, pp.26-40.

7) K. Ramchandran, A. Ortega, and K. Ramchandran. Bit allocation for dependent quantization with applications to multiresolution and MPEG video coders. IEEE Transactions on Image Processing, Special Issue on Image Sequence Compression, vol. 3, no. 5, Sept. 1994, pp. 533-45.

Optimization of image and video compression standards

1) Ortega and K. Ramchandran. Rate distortion methods in image and video compression. IEEE Signal Processing Magazine, October 1998, pp. 20-50.

2) M. Crouse and K. Ramchandran. Joint thresholding and quantizer selection for transform image coding: entropy-constrained analysis and applications to baseline JPEG. IEEE Transactions on Image Processing, vol. 6, no. 2, February 1997, pp. 285-97.

3) K. Ramchandran and M. Vetterli. Rate-distortion optimal fast thresholding with complete JPEG/MPEG decoder compatibility. IEEE Transactions on Image Processing, Special Issue on Image Sequence Compression, vol. 3, no. 5, Sept. 1994, pp. 700-704.
